O R D E R
AND NOW, this 27th day of March, 2012, for the reasons
set forth in the Court’s accompanying memorandum dated March 27,
2012, it is ORDERED that the disputed claim terms are defined as
follows:
Terms & Patent(s)
dry
’736 Patent
Court’s Construction
A type of fire protection
wherein fluid flow lines
are filled with air or
another gas and upon
release of this air or
other gas, water enters
the fluid flow lines.
